Vert Scale

Pulse, Mod & Stat

Initially identical to the Vertical Scale of

(Numeric)

the waveform when saved.


The stored waveform is saved in full vertical
resolution in a floating point array. This
allows the vertical scale of the memory
channel waveform to be changed any time
after being recalled from memory or from
a file. The memory channel Units can also be
changed at any time using the Chan Mem #
> Exten > Units
menu. Changes are
persistent, but do not modify the original file.

DISPlay:TRACe[6|7]:VSCALe <arg>
(current units)
